Q: Which of the following species has a linear geometry due to hybridization?
Solution: CO2 has a linear geometry due to the sp hybridization of the carbon atom.
Steps: 6
Step 1: Understand what linear geometry means. Linear geometry means that the atoms are arranged in a straight line.
Step 2: Know what hybridization is. Hybridization is the mixing of atomic orbitals to form new hybrid orbitals.
Step 3: Identify the species in the question. In this case, we are looking at CO2 (carbon dioxide).
Step 4: Determine the hybridization of the central atom (carbon) in CO2. Carbon undergoes sp hybridization.
Step 5: Recognize that sp hybridization results in a linear arrangement of atoms. This is because there are two regions of electron density around the carbon atom.
Step 6: Conclude that CO2 has a linear geometry due to the sp hybridization of the carbon atom.
